Audio Issues
Is anybody else getting a load of audio issues the longer they play the game?

I've seen some people mention things cutting out, like voice lines, but that's not what i'm talking about.

The issues i'm encountering is sound effects continuing to fire long after the event that triggered them. For example i have gunfire continuing to go off on the bridge of my ship looong after the prologue is over. I also have encountered the environmental sound effect of the Warp Degradation (or whatever it's called when Psykers turn the environment weird) continuing to play on completely different maps and worlds.

I think I found what it is - it happens after the servitor event. There's a malfunctioning servitor on the bridge and after some experimenting I wasn't getting the noise after choosing the dogmatic option (so far).
